Born December 11, 1921 in Chicago to Jacob and Bessie (Lubinsky) Ram, she married Phillip Goldberg on June 18, 1943 in Chicago. He died October 12, 2007 in Tucson. She also was preceded in death by her parents; three sisters, Mary Guralnick, Sybil Handler and Jennie Levin and one granddaughter-in-law, Veronica Pelozo-Goldberg.
Surviving are her daughter, Judy Casey of Pekin; her son, Jay (Peggy) Goldberg of Pekin; four grandchildren, Joel (Dawn) Jackson, Ian Goldberg, Arlan Goldberg and Sarah Barnard and three great-grandchildren, Triston Jackson, Hayden Jackson and Pacie Anne Barnard. She also leaves many nieces and nephews.
As a young woman, Anne and her twin sister, Mary, loved to dance and had the opportunity to dance at the Chicago World’s Fair. Upon moving to Pekin, in 1955, she and Phil opened Youngland’s, a clothing store for young girls and boys in downtown Pekin. She later became the lead buyer for Bergner’s Department Stores in the infant and children’s departments. Later retiring to Tucson, Arizona, she and Phil enjoyed living there for over twenty years. They also enjoyed traveling and especially being with her family.
